‘Maneater’ leopard shot in Almora

Wednesday, 07 October 2020 | PNS | Almora

The carcass of a leopard shot in Badikot area of Almora district after being declared a maneater was discovered in the bushes by the forest department team on Tuesday morning. A leopard had killed a seven year old girl on September 19 at Badikot in Bhikiyasain block of the district. The leopard was declared a maneater after that.

The Almora divisional forest officer Mahatim Singh Yadav said that on Monday evening, a leopard was shot in the same location at Badikot where it had killed a girl last month. The big cat was shot late in the evening by Lakhpat Singh Rawat and Bijnor resident Ali Adnan. However, the leopard escaped to the jungle even as darkness prevented the shooters from tracking it. The body of the leopard was found in the bushes on Tuesday morning. The leopard was an adult male and had sustained two bullet wounds which proved fatal.
